History of Freedom Square

photo of Amazing Bold Bright Blue Starry Sky Gradient Above Liberty Monument Depicting St George Slaying the Dragon and Tbilisi City Hall in Freedom Square in City Center in Georgia.

The heart of Tbilisi, The Freedom Square, has been a witness to Georgia's rich tapestry of history. Originally known as Erivansky Square in the 19th century, it has transformed its identity several times, reflecting the country's political and cultural shifts. The Square is not just a geographical center but a symbolic nucleus for the Georgian spirit.

Its ever-changing name echoes the tales of resilience and revolution. In 1907, this very square was the stage for a daring bank robbery led by none other than the infamous revolutionary, Joseph Stalin, to fund the Bolshevik movement. The echoes of history still whisper the audacity of that event.

In the late 20th century, The Freedom Square was the epicenter of the Rose Revolution, a peaceful protest that led to significant political change in 2003. This event cemented the Square's status as a beacon of democracy and freedom.

Today, a majestic statue of St. George slaying the dragon stands tall at its center, symbolizing the triumph of good over evil. Surrounded by charming cafes and bustling life, The Freedom Square invites travelers to walk through history while soaking in the vibrant culture of modern Tbilisi.

Unique Features of Freedom Square

As you stroll through The Freedom Square in Tbilisi, you'll encounter its unique blend of architectural styles that reflect the rich history and diverse influences of the city. The centerpiece of the square is the towering St. George Statue, a symbol of Georgia's enduring spirit and independence. This majestic monument, with its golden hue, stands proudly atop a column, catching the sunlight and inspiring awe in its viewers.

Surrounding the square, you'll find a fascinating mix of Soviet-era buildings alongside modern structures, offering a visual testament to the city's evolution over time. The architectural journey doesn't stop there; the nearby Tbilisi City Hall adds a touch of neoclassical elegance to the area, attracting both locals and tourists alike.

The Freedom Square's unique location makes it a vibrant hub of activity, with bustling streets converging here and leading to Tbilisi's most popular attractions. It's a lively nexus of culture, commerce, and community where you can immerse yourself in the local lifestyle. Cafés and restaurants spill out onto the square's edges, providing a perfect spot to relax and watch the world go by, making it an essential part of any visit to Tbilisi.

When To Visit Freedom Square

photo of Liberty Monument Depicting St George Slaying the Dragon and Tbilisi City Hall in Freedom Square in City Center in Georgia. Famous Landmark.

The best time to go to Freedom Square is during the pleasant months of spring and autumn, from late April to early June and September to October. These periods offer mild, comfortable temperatures and vibrant natural scenery, making for an ideal time for leisurely strolls and absorbing the square's historical ambiance.

In spring, the city comes alive with blooming flowers and lush greenery, while autumn offers a tapestry of colorful foliage, creating a picturesque backdrop. Visitors during these seasons can enjoy Freedom Square's lively atmosphere without the intense summer crowds.

Special events like the Tbilisi International Film Festival in the fall and the annual Tbilisoba festival in October enhance the experience, providing unique cultural insights and entertainment.
